LPLA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2018 in Review

275 of the 4,488 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in LPL Financial (LPLA) for Q4 2018, worth a combined $4.83B — down 7.7% from $5.24B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 47 funds closed out of LPLA and 31 opened new positions — a net loss of 16 holders — while 124 trimmed existing stakes and 85 added.

The largest buyer was American Century Companies, adding an estimated $46M. The largest seller was New Mountain Vantage Advisers, cutting an estimated $58.1M.
